Entertainment legend Dick Clark hosts this version of the Pyramid series of game shows. Two competing teams - each composed of a contestant and a celebrity partner - must communicate six words by providing clues before the "cuckoo" sounds off. Richard Augustus Wagstaff "Dick" Clark Jr.[1] (November 30, 1929 – April 18, 2012) was an American radio and television personality, as well as a cultural icon who remains best known for hosting American Bandstand from 1957 to 1987. He also hosted the game show Pyramid and Dick Clark's New Year's Rockin' Eve, which transmitted Times Square's New Year's Eve celebrations.
